Specifications
Operating Temperature: -55°C ~ 105°C
Insulation Height: 0.346" (8.80mm)
Contact Shape: Circular
Contact Finish - Mating: Tin
Contact Finish Thickness - Mating: 80.0µin (2.03µm)
Contact Finish - Post: Tin
Contact Material: Brass
Insulation Material: Polyamide (PA66), Nylon 6/6
Features: --
Overall Contact Length: --
Ingress Protection: --
Material Flammability Rating: UL94 V-0
Insulation Color: Natural
Current Rating: 4.2A
Voltage Rating: 250VAC
Mated Stacking Heights: --
Contact Finish Thickness - Post: 80.0µin (2.03µm)
Applications: General Purpose, Industrial, Lighting
Number of Positions Loaded: All
Packaging: Bulk 
Part Status: Active
Connector Type: Header
Contact Type: Male Pin
Pitch - Mating: 0.098" (2.50mm)
Number of Positions: 11
Number of Rows: 1
Row Spacing - Mating: --
Series: Economy Power 2.5
Style: Board to Cable/Wire
Shrouding: Shrouded - 4 Wall
Mounting Type: Through Hole
Termination: Kinked Pin, Solder
Fastening Type: Friction Lock
Contact Length - Mating: 0.141" (3.60mm)
Contact Length - Post: 0.134" (3.40mm)
